Buckhannon man sentenced to 5 to 18 years in prison on drug, burglary and domestic battery charges

A Buckhannon man was sentenced to five to 18 years in prison Monday after pleading guilty to multiple felony and misdemeanor charges, including conspiracy to deliver a controlled substance, burglary and domestic battery. Wesleyan softball to hold ID Camp Oct. 3

West Virginia Wesleyan College Softball will host its 2026 ID Camp on Saturday, Oct. 3, in Buckhannon. The $50 camp includes admissions information, a campus tour, lunch and softball instruction; registration and waivers are due Sept. 29.
